I recently did my spring plant shopping. Here are the nurseries I bought from and my experiences as a customer:
First the Banana:
I purchased a Grand Nain from Just Fruits and Exotics. Promptly shipped on my requested date and properly packaged. I received a nice looking 3 gallon plant that was 21 inches tall at the crown. They carry several different bananas. I would buy from Just Fruits and Exotics again. Photo below

I purchased a Lila Avocado and a Carrie Mango from PlantOGram. The avocado was great, but the Mango was not!!! For $108 dollars, I received a 9 and a half inch tall twig in a 3 gallon pot. I contacted customer service to request a replacement, but they refused. I will never buy from PlantOGram again. They also sell bananas, so beware. Photo below
I purchased an American Beauty Dragonfruit and a Delight Dragonfruit from Ricardo's Nursery in Long Beach, CA. Great customer service. You can call them and talk to a human. They are very accommodating. Shipped exactly when I requested, and properly packaged. Both plants arrived in great shape. I also purchased two Dragonfruit from Ricardo's Nursery last year and my experience both years was great. My only complaint is that shipping cost more than I would have expected. I would buy from them again. They have a great selection of Dragonfruit, but unfortunately, they don't have bananas. Photo below of this year's two Dragonfruit in the ground.
